UNIVERSAL HARM REDUCTION RULES
TEST YOUR SUBSTANCES
Use fentanyl test strips and reagent kits. Unidentified contaminants kill. Never assume what you have is what you ordered.
MEASURE YOUR DOSE
Use a precision milligram scale (0.001g). Never eyeball. Drug content varies wildly between batches.
NEVER USE ALONE
Have a sober person present. US: Never Use Alone hotline 1-800-484-3731 — they stay on the line and call EMS if needed.
START LOW GO SLOW
Tolerance varies and resets quickly after breaks. Start with a small test dose, wait for full onset, then decide whether to redose.
